We welcome all, of any level of acquaintance with Jacques Lacan!

Know that your founders are twenty something working professionals with no formal education in Lacan. We simply envision a no holds barred, down to earth disucssion of Lacan, as we are quite passionate enthusiasts of this great, interdisciplinary, and far too marginalized thinker.

We're still figuring out the best evening that works for everyone as well as the best venue for the group, but ideally we'll meet once a week at a bar or cafe in San Francisco. We'll discuss passages or other items related to Lacan, and then we'll re-examine life, other thinkers and philosophers, today's various discourses, or really whatever we want through a Lacanian lense.
